To clear Clipboard history, press Windows+V, click the ellipses beside an item, and select "Clear All." To disable Clipboard history, go to Windows Settings > System > Clipboard and toggle the switch to "Off." Access clipboard history. Save time and effort with shortcuts. Press Windows logo key + V to save recent copied or cut items on the cloud-based clipboard so you can paste them in other apps or sync across devices. To start using clipboard history, press Windows logo key + V. Watch video.

You can launch or open the Windows clipboard by pressing the Windows key + V keyboard shortcut. Once the clipboard manager opens, you will see a list of all the previously copied items such as text, rich text, and images. To access a specific item, scroll down to the clipboard item and double-click on it.

Learn how to use the cloud-based clipboard in Windows, share clipboard ...What I found was that an application had managed to get exclusive control of the Windows clipboard preventing any copying/pasting. Running clip from the command line returned the same "ERROR: Access is denied" response. May 10, 2018 · How to Access the Clipboard History To open the new Clipboard tool, press Windows+V in any application. A Clipboard panel will appear. This panel shows a history of items you've copied to your clipboard, with the most recently item at the top. Select something on your clipboard by clicking it to paste it in the current application.

With a life mission to “move as many people up the socioeconomic ladder as possible,” Wei Deng, founder and CEO of …Nov 11, 2019 · All that is known about it is that it is enabled via: Settings > System > Clipboard. Group Policy (gpedit.msc) in. Computer Configuration > Administrative Templates > System > OS Policies > Allow Clipboard History. In the registry at H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Policies\Microsoft\Windows by the values AllowClipboardHistory and ...
